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Oued Laou's airport?
Oued Laou is served by just one airport, Sania Ramel Airport (TTU).
How far is Sania Ramel Airport (TTU) from central Oued Laou?
It's 24 kilometres from Sania Ramel Airport to downtown Oued Laou. Make your life easier by researching the quickest way of commuting from the terminal to the city centre before you touchdown.
What airport is best to fly into Oued Laou?
A flight to Oued Laou means coming in to land at Sania Ramel Airport (TTU). Get off the plane, collect your bags and you'll be 24 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Oued Laou?
You have a number of options if you're heading to Oued Laou. Choose from 4 air carriers that service this destination from 9 airports across the globe.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Put all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and hair gel in your checked luggage. Any gels or liquids in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by authorities. Pointed or sharp objects, like your trusty pocket knife, and dangerous products which are explosive or flammable, such as flares, bleaching agents and fuels, are also not allowed.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of your aircraft are not the place for a fashion parade. Wear comfortable clothes and bring a cardigan as the temperature can drop in the cabin during long-haul flights. Flat, slightly roomy shoes are also recommended.
  • The condition called deep vein thrombosis (DVT) can pose a ris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clotting due to inactivity and poor circulation. Walking around the cabin and doing regular foot and leg exercises in your seat is a great way to prevent this from happening. Wearing a good pair of compression tights or socks also helps reduce the ris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Oued Laou?
As savvy travellers know, the secret is to be well organised before you reach the airport security gate. That way, you'll be stepping onto that plane to Oued Laou in next to no time. Follow these helpful tips and get your holiday off to a flying start:

  • First things first. Your passport and travel documents will need to be inspected by airport security. Keep them handy so you don't have to dig around for them.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to beep.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few moments, you'll have to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ets will need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Want to bring along your favourite perfume or cologne? Not a problem. As long as it's in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it's stored in a clear zip-close bag, it's fine to bring with you on board.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you a few precious min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on sneakers are usually not.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them safely away in your checked lugg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
